1. Fruhstuck, a full German breakfast

A German Breakfast Not to Miss

A complete German breakfast, the Fruhstuck, German Breakfast - 20 Traditional Breakfast in Germany to Try
A complete German breakfast, the Fruhstuck

Fruhstuck is the German term for a full German breakfast – German rolls and other pastries and bread, with wurst (German sausages), jelly, cereals, yogurt, and cheese platter, with soft boiled eggs.

3. German Bauernfruhstuck – Farmer’s Breakfast

German Breakfast, Traditional Breakfast in Germany to Try, German Bauernfruhstuck - Farmer’s Breakfast
German breakfast – Farmer’s breakfast

The German Bauernfruhstuck is the popular German Farmer’s Breakfast. If you’re familiar with the Spanish Tortilla, the Bauernfruhstuck is sort of a mix of a potato omelet with that. If it’s a savory breakfast you’re looking for, potatoes with herbs is definitely the one to try.

8. Hopple Popple – German Breakfast Casserole

The Hopple Popple or German breakfast Casserole. German Breakfast, Traditional Breakfast in Germany to Try,

The Hopple Popple is the German Breakfast Casserole. It’s almost a full dish and easily a full breakfast meal in itself, perfect for those long mornings you have on days you’d be visiting places in Germany. Base is like that of a pizza, made with shredded hash browns, mixed with egg, topped with cheese and pepperoni.

9. German Kartoffelpuffer – Potato Pancakes

German Kartoffelpuffer - Potato Pancakes , German Breakfast, Traditional Breakfast in Germany to Try,

These German Kartoffelpuffer or German potato pancakes are the best! These pancakes are made with finely grated starchy potatoes, onion, egg, flour, and sea salt, and commonly served with fried eggs and bacon.

18. Hefeweizen – Homemade Bircher

Hefeweizen - Homemade Bircher for your brotzeit or second breakfast

Hefeweizen is a type of Weiss Beer, with the term hefeweizen actually meaning white beer in German. You will be surprised to find beer in this German breakfast list, however, Germans have something they call brotzeit or second breakfast. It’s perfect for brunch!

A German brotzeit will often be a comination of bread with some cheese, or a delicious pretzel, veal sausages, maybe white radishes, and a Hefeweizen.
